Artist Bio
Isabelle Sain is an artist whose work is an ongoing sensory experience that explores the relationships between body and space. Her work is grounded in establishing connections and events that define shared experiences. She represents the tactility of these experiences through experimental wearable objects, textiles and interactive sculptures as a way to understand human interaction within the physical, political, social, and spiritual environment.

Isabelle’s work has been exhibited in Toronto, Halifax and Copenhagen. At Threading Change, she has conducted research projects and developed educational programs centred on investigating the future of fashion. Isabelle has coordinated community events with a number of brands and organizations including Patagonia and Fashion Revolution, working towards growing collective responsibility, including the justice of garment workers. Isabelle blends the lines of art and industry to create innovative design solutions for textile production that revolves around nourishing people and planet.
